New skid steer rubber from Camso provides 30% longer lifetime

LinkedIn +

Camso has introduced two new additions to its skid steer tire line-up and telehandler range of products.

The Camso SKS 753, with its innovative non-directional tread pattern, was built with versatility and durability in mind for optimal performance on mixed and hard surfaces. The next generation of the Solideal Lifemaster SKZ tire, the SKS 753, is said to provide 30% more tread life.

The Camso SKS 532, meanwhile, is claimed to deliver extremely high traction for skid steers working primarily on mixed and soft surface conditions often found in construction and landscaping applications. It too offers a 30% longer life than the predecessor, the Solideal Xtra Wall.
